Who We Are

At Cornmarket , we look after the financial wellbeing of public servants and their families. We've been focused on public sector employees for over 50 years, learning how to bring our clients the best financial services – from car, home, health and life insurance, to income protection, retirement planning and beyond.

Role Purpose

We are currently recruiting a number of Financial Consultants to service and advise our public sector clients. Financial Consultants are highly motivated and driven financial advisors who work alongside clients to determine their financial needs, assess potential savings and in turn offer them suitable financial products. These products include; salary protection schemes, life policies, PHI, pensions, retired member's life cover and tax services. This is a target driven role in a busy sales environment.

All Financial Consultants receive 8 weeks extensive training prior to commencement within the role. Full QFA status or progression towards QFA qualification is desirable. However, full educational support will be provided for consultants who do not have this qualification.

Controlled Function Position

This role is a 'controlled function' as defined by the Central Bank Reform Act 2010 Regulations 2011. Any appointment will be conditional on the company being satisfied that the appointee meets the requirements as set out in the Fitness and Probity standards issued by the Central Bank. This requires the company to complete prescribed due diligence to assess the appointee's fitness and probity.
